Canon SX720 HS vs Nikon P310 Physical Comparison

In case you're going to lug around your camera frequently, you will need to consider its weight and proportions. The Canon SX720 HS has exterior dimensions of 110mm x 64mm x 36mm (4.3" x 2.5" x 1.4") and a weight of 270 grams (0.60 lbs) and the Nikon P310 has measurements of 103mm x 58mm x 32mm (4.1" x 2.3" x 1.3") with a weight of 194 grams (0.43 lbs).

Canon SX720 HS vs Nikon P310 Sensor Comparison

Sometimes, it can be tough to visualise the difference in sensor measurements only by looking through specifications. The photograph below will help provide you a much better sense of the sensor dimensions in the SX720 HS and P310.

To sum up, the two cameras offer the same exact sensor sizing but not the same MP. You can anticipate the Canon SX720 HS to provide you with extra detail having an extra 4.3 Megapixels. Greater resolution will help you crop photos a little more aggressively. The more recent SX720 HS is going to have an edge when it comes to sensor tech.
